UNPKG

react-native-get-app-list-v2

Version:

A comprehensive library to retrieve the list of all installed applications on Android devices, including detailed information such as package names, app name and version codes.

210 lines (209 loc) 5.16 kB
{ "name": "react-native-get-app-list-v2", "version": "0.1.6", "description": "A comprehensive library to retrieve the list of all installed applications on Android devices, including detailed information such as package names, app name and version codes.", "source": "./src/index.tsx", "main": "./lib/commonjs/index.js", "module": "./lib/module/index.js", "exports": { ".": { "import": { "types": "./lib/typescript/module/src/index.d.ts", "default": "./lib/module/index.js" }, "require": { "types": "./lib/typescript/commonjs/src/index.d.ts", "default": "./lib/commonjs/index.js" } }, "./android": { "import": { "types": "./lib/typescript/module/src/android.d.ts", "default": "./lib/module/android.js" }, "require": { "types": "./lib/typescript/commonjs/src/android.d.ts", "default": "./lib/commonjs/android.js" } } }, "files": [ "src", "lib", "android", "*.podspec", "react-native.config.json", "!**/__tests__", "!**/__fixtures__", "!**/__mocks__", "!**/.*" ], "scripts": { "example": "yarn workspace react-native-get-app-list-example", "test": "jest", "typecheck": "tsc", "lint": "eslint \"**/*.{js,ts,tsx}\"", "clean": "del-cli android/build example/android/build example/android/app/build example/ios/build lib", "prepare": "bob build", "release": "release-it" }, "keywords": [ "react-native", "android", "installed-apps", "app-list", "application-manager", "mobile-development", "react-native-library", "android-apps", "get-installed-apps", "react-native-android", "version-code", "application-info", "app-integration", "mobile-apps", "cross-platform" ], "repository": { "type": "git", "url": "git+https://github.com/aravind3566/react-native-get-app-list.git" }, "author": "Aravind <aravind3566@gmail.com> (https://github.com/aravind3566)", "license": "MIT", "bugs": { "url": "https://github.com/aravind3566/react-native-get-app-list/issues" }, "homepage": "https://github.com/aravind3566/react-native-get-app-list#readme", "publishConfig": { "registry": "https://registry.npmjs.org/" }, "devDependencies": { "@commitlint/config-conventional": "^17.0.2", "@evilmartians/lefthook": "^1.5.0", "@react-native/eslint-config": "^0.73.1", "@release-it/conventional-changelog": "^5.0.0", "@types/jest": "^29.5.5", "@types/react": "^18.2.44", "commitlint": "^17.0.2", "del-cli": "^5.1.0", "eslint": "^8.51.0", "eslint-config-prettier": "^9.0.0", "eslint-plugin-prettier": "^5.0.1", "jest": "^29.7.0", "prettier": "^3.0.3", "react": "18.3.1", "react-native": "0.76.1", "react-native-builder-bob": "^0.30.3", "release-it": "^15.0.0", "turbo": "^1.10.7", "typescript": "^5.1.6" }, "resolutions": { "@types/react": "^18.2.44" }, "peerDependencies": { "react": "*", "react-native": "*" }, "workspaces": [ "example" ], "packageManager": "yarn@3.6.1", "jest": { "preset": "react-native", "modulePathIgnorePatterns": [ "<rootDir>/example/node_modules", "<rootDir>/lib/" ] }, "commitlint": { "extends": [ "@commitlint/config-conventional" ] }, "release-it": { "git": { "commitMessage": "chore: release ${version}", "tagName": "v${version}" }, "npm": { "publish": true }, "github": { "release": true }, "plugins": { "@release-it/conventional-changelog": { "preset": "angular" } } }, "eslintConfig": { "root": true, "extends": [ "@react-native", "prettier" ], "rules": { "react/react-in-jsx-scope": "off", "prettier/prettier": [ "error", { "quoteProps": "consistent", "singleQuote": true, "tabWidth": 2, "trailingComma": "es5", "useTabs": false } ] } }, "eslintIgnore": [ "node_modules/", "lib/" ], "prettier": { "quoteProps": "consistent", "singleQuote": true, "tabWidth": 2, "trailingComma": "es5", "useTabs": false }, "react-native-builder-bob": { "source": "src", "output": "lib", "targets": [ [ "commonjs", { "esm": true } ], [ "module", { "esm": true } ], [ "typescript", { "project": "tsconfig.build.json", "esm": true } ] ] }, "create-react-native-library": { "type": "module-legacy", "languages": "kotlin-objc", "version": "0.42.2" }, "directories": { "example": "example", "lib": "lib" }, "dependencies": { "jest-cli": "^29.7.0" } }